Class AAAAA

Cambridge 21, Kell 7

How the game was won: Host Cambridge scored 21 unanswered points after trailing 7-0 at halftime. Up 14-7 in the fourth quarter, Cambridge downed a punt on the Kell 1-yard line. On the ensuing Kell possession, a Cambridge defender jarred the ball loose from the Kell ball-carrier and J.D. White covered the fumble at the Kell 2 with 4:39 remaining. Several players later, Eric Sizek scored on a three-yard run to seal the win.

Top performers: Cameron Moore found Spencer Gaddis for a touchdown pass in the third quarter to tie the game. … Cambridge took the lead on a Kaelin Byrd touchdown run. … Zach Furr, who moved up from JV this week after an injury to a starting cornerback, had three key pass knockdowns in the second half for Cambridge.
